Output 32b915621ab205689e256fd9ed71e71ad020030bf1f337bd19682d1dd6116fb5:9

value
180768623
script pubkey
OP_0 OP_PUSHBYTES_32 50eaf131acfb0ba10e09082eb199b1c2159bca0e8faa4ba66b3e3f985ecbb67f
address
bc1q2r40zvdvlv96zrsfpqhtrxd3cg2ehjsw374yhfnt8cleshktkels7sw6us
transaction
32b915621ab205689e256fd9ed71e71ad020030bf1f337bd19682d1dd6116fb5
spent
true